Preparation Steps
In a double boiler over medium heat, combine caramels and 1/3 cup evaporated milk. Stir until the caramels are melted and the mixture is smooth. Remove from the heat and set aside.

In place of a double boiler, you can simmer a few inches of water in a saucepan. Place a metal or glass bowl on top of a saucepan, making sure the bowl fits snugly. Be careful when you remove the bowl from the top of the saucepan because it will be hot.
Combine the cake mix with the butter and remaining 1/3 cup evaporated milk in a mixing bowl. Mix until well blended. Press half of the mixture into a 9×13-inch baking pan. Bake at 350ยบ F. for 6 minutes.
Remove from the oven and sprinkle the chocolate chips.
Sprinkle chopped pecans over the chocolate chips.
Pour the caramel mixture evenly over the chips and nuts.
Drop the remainder of the cake mixture over the caramel. Return to the oven and bake for 16-18 minutes. Remove from the oven.
Cool on a baking rack for 15 minutes and then chill in the refrigerator for 30 minutes before cutting into squares.

Turtle Cake Squares
Ingredients
- 1 bag caramels (14 oz)
- 2/3 cup evaporated milk, divided
- 1 box German chocolate cake mix
- 3/4 cup butter, melted
- 1 (6 oz.) package semi-sweet chocolate chips
- 1 cup chopped pecans
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350º F.
- In a double boiler over medium heat, combine caramels and 1/3 cup evaporated milk. Stir until melted and smooth. Remove from heat and set aside.
- In a mixing bowl, combine cake mix, butter and remaining 1/3 cup evaporated milk. Beat until well combined.
- Press half of the cake mixture in a greased 9x13 baking dish. Bake at 350º for 6 minutes. Remove from oven and sprinkle chocolate chips and pecans over crust. Pour caramel mixture evenly over chips and pecans. Drop remainder of cake mixture over the caramel mixture.
- Return to the oven and bake 15-18 minutes. Remove from oven. Let cool for 5 minutes and then chill in the refrigerator for 30 minutes.
- Cut into small bars. Store at room temperature.
